Understanding Vinyl Wrapping: Its Nature and Working Process

Vinyl wrapping is a transformative technique used to cover surfaces, particularly vehicles, with a durable, adhesive vinyl material. This process involves applying a thin layer of vinyl film that can alter the appearance of the surface beneath it without the need for a complete paint job. The vinyl offers a diverse selection of colors, finishes, and textures, permitting extensive customization.

The installation process typically requires careful surface preparation, ensuring that the area is clean and free of debris. The vinyl is then carefully applied using specialized tools to guarantee a smooth, bubble-free finish. Once secured, the vinyl is frequently heat-treated to conform perfectly to contours and curves.

Vinyl wrap applications not only improves visual appeal but also acts as a protective barrier, protecting the base material from surface damage, UV rays, and external conditions. Material Selection Options

Once the the project's vision during the initial consultation, the next step involves identifying the appropriate materials for the vinyl wrap. Multiple choices exist, each providing unique properties that can elevate the final appearance and durability. Common materials include cast vinyl, praised for its flexibility and longevity, and calendared vinyl, which is generally more budget-friendly but less durable. Additionally, finishes such as matte, gloss, or satin can considerably impact the aesthetic appeal. Consideration should also be given to the environmental conditions the wrapped surface will experience, influencing the choice of material. In the end, selecting the right vinyl assures that the wrap reaches its intended purpose while maintaining visual integrity over time.

Setup Methods Explained

Understanding the installation techniques is essential for attaining a flawless vinyl wrap. The process usually begins with comprehensive surface preparation, which includes cleaning and priming the vehicle to guarantee proper adhesion. After preparation, trained professionals calculate and cut the vinyl to fit specific surfaces accurately. The application entails using heat to make the vinyl pliable, permitting it to conform to curves and contours effortlessly. Specialists employ tools like squeegees to eliminate air bubbles and guarantee a smooth finish. Post-installation, a curing period is required for peak adhesion. Finally, a quality inspection confirms that the wrap meets standards. Mastery of these procedures significantly impacts the longevity and appearance of the vinyl wrap, transforming vehicles into impressive branding tools.

Guidelines for Maintaining Your Vinyl Wrap for Longevity

Businesses that have successfully enhanced their brand visibility with vinyl wrapping can get the most from the benefits of their investment through adequate maintenance. Regular cleaning is necessary; using a gentle soap and water solution assists in eliminate dirt and grime without affecting the vinyl. It is suggested to avoid aggressive cleaners or scrubbing tools, which can cause scratches. Furthermore, companies should place vehicles in shaded areas whenever possible to decrease sun exposure, minimizing fading and degradation over time.

Checking the wrap periodically for indications of wear, such as peeling or bubbling, permits early intervention and repair, stopping further damage. Finally, avoiding high-pressure washing can protect the integrity of the vinyl. By implementing these maintenance tips, businesses can guarantee their vinyl wraps remain vibrant and effective, prolonging the lifespan of their investment and enhancing brand visibility.

How Long Can You Expect Vinyl Wrapping to Last on Vehicles?

Vinyl wraps typically last between five to seven years, based on a number of factors including UV exposure, upkeep, and the installation quality. Proper care can considerably prolong its life.

Can You Remove Vinyl Wraps Easily Without Causing Surface Damage?

Vinyl wraps can generally be removed easily without damaging the underlying surface, given that they are removed properly and at an appropriate temperature. Correct procedures and tools can help verify that the vehicle's initial finish remains preserved.

Is Vinyl Wrapping Green or Recyclable?

Vinyl wrapping generally isn't considered an environmentally responsible choice, as it is created from PVC, which is challenging to recycle. However, some companies are introducing more sustainable choices, focusing on green materials and responsible disposal procedures.
